
This bird’s nesting behavior is unique for cockatoos because they construct a platform made of twigs within its nest cavity.Their erectile crest also communicates mood. Palm cockatoos can also communicate by stomping noisily on their perch, drumming against a tree with sticks or nuts, as many as 200 times, usually for the purpose of advertising territorial boundaries.They also make grunts, mournful/wailing cries, screeches, whistles, and other noises. When alarmed, they make a sharp, harsh screech. The most common call is the contact call, a whistle of two syllables. The birds can reveal or hide the cheek patch by changing the position of their facial feathers. When highly stressed the patch will change to a pink/beige, and when highly excited it changes to yellow.

These black palm cockatoo for sale are highly social birds, gathering early in the day in groups in their favorite locations to spend time interacting and preening.

Should a predator or another threat appear, the “sentinel” makes an alarm cry to warn the flock. Often they feed in big groups, one “sentinel” bird watching out for predators. They visit these sites during the year for a variety of reasons, increasing the visiting frequency in the breeding season. A few trees for nesting sites are included within their territory. Sometimes they stay quite close by their nesting sites, but they can travel a long way to search for food or water. In young birds, their underfeathers are lined with pale yellow and in birds under the age of 18 months, the tip of the beak and the ring around the eye are white. There is also a distinctive red patch on the cheek that changes color if the bird is excited or alarmed. Between the eyes and the beak there is a patch of bare skin, red in color. It has a distinctive appearance, having a large crest and one of the biggest beaks of any parrot, a beak unusual in itself, as the upper and lower mandibles do not meet along much of the length, which allows the bird’s tongue to hold a nut in place against its top mandible while its lower mandible does the work to open it.
